How they compare

Sweden currently reports 4,198 millions against 3,710 millions in Austria, a difference of 488 millions.

That makes Sweden's figure about 1.1 times Austria's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 5 shared years of data; in 2018 it was Austria ahead.

Austria ranks 11th and Sweden ranks 10th of 64 countries.

Sweden has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
